The AGMs of public companies that I have attended in the last ten years have not been major news events.  You follow the script, reviewed by the lawyer, to make sure that the required motions are passed. There is reporting on the performance of the past year and few comments on what is expected in the industry in the coming year. There is a question period for the few shareholders who attend in person.

What happens tomorrow if there is no halt for news and no new results can be announced or questions answered about information not yet released. There sure seems to be an expectation by many that there will be a big NR just before this meeting that will send the price higher. If there is no new information, what will the market reaction be? I have been of the opinion for a few days that the expectation have been built far too high and that the meeting can never meet them.

On the other hand, I am not in the least bit worried about the market reaction because I have no intention of selling in the near future.
